Located in Marion County within the Ocala National Forest, this boat ramp provides access to Halfmoon Lake, a large, open waterway ideal for kayaking, canoeing, and fishing. The ramp is situated southeast of Forest Corners and serves as a gateway to exploring this scenic natural area. Several reservable campgrounds are located nearby, including Big Scrub Campground and Lake Eaton Campground, making this a convenient stop for paddlers planning a multi-day trip.
**What to Expect:** Halfmoon Lake offers open water boating but features limited shoreline access due to thick vegetation including blackberry brambles, reeds, rushes, and sawgrass that line most of the lake's perimeter. Paddlers should be prepared for these natural barriers and plan to stay primarily on the water rather than exploring the shoreline. The lake is well-suited for anglers and paddlers seeking to venture into deeper waters, though the dense vegetation requires attention when navigating near the banks.
